How they compare
Cuba currently reports 97.6% against 97.6% in Estonia, a difference of 0.0%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 24 shared years of data; in 2001 it was Estonia ahead.
Cuba ranks 132nd and Estonia ranks 133rd of 214 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Cuba averaged higher in 2 and Estonia in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Cuba | Estonia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 101.0% | 102.2% | 1.3% | Estonia |
| 2010s | 99.3% | 97.9% | 1.4% | Cuba |
| 2020s | 99.3% | 98.3% | 1.0% | Cuba |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
